What is a HydraFacial?

The HydraFacial has steadily grown in popularity since it first came on the skin care scene, offering patients the unique opportunity to address a wide array of skin concerns simultaneously without damaging the complexion or requiring a lengthy recovery period. Fine lines and wrinkles, enlarged pores, dry skin, and an uneven skin tone can all be improved with HydraFacial treatment. While each HydraFacial can be customized to match the skin type, needs, and goals of individual patients, most treatments include these three primary steps:

  • Cleansing and exfoliation
  • Extraction
  • Infusion and nourishment

Does HydraFacial damage your skin?

Unlike many other skin treatments and facials, HydraFacial boosts the health and appearance of your complexion without harsh chemicals or damaging technologies. In fact, the HydraFacial is gentle enough to be included in your monthly skin care routine, and most individuals can return to the majority of their daily activities – including work – almost immediately after treatment. Still, patients should know what to expect after a HydraFacial and how to care for their skin to ensure an optimal outcome and the longest-lasting results possible.

Is there anything I can’t do after a HydraFacial?

Following HydraFacial treatment, patients may experience mild redness and swelling. These side effects of a HydraFacial are typically very minimal and short-lived. Patients should keep the skin moisturized and avoid using harsh exfoliants, acids, and certain skin care products for up to a week after treatment. Sun exposure should also be minimized.

When can I wear makeup again after a HydraFacial?

While it is not necessarily out of the question or dangerous to reapply makeup right after a HydraFacial, patients are encouraged to wait until at least the next day to start wearing makeup again if possible. This allows the skin the maximum amount of time possible to absorb the antioxidant-rich, nourishing serums and “air” out. When makeup is reapplied, patients should attempt to use natural, non-comedogenic products to avoid clogging the pores. Clean makeup brushes and sponges can also help minimize bacteria and other debris that can compromise the results of your treatment.
